About Frances Farrow

It has been hitherto believed that Frances is a child of William Carpenter, of Lincolnshire, and Mary Bath or Batt, of Wiltshire, but this is evidently WRONG, and the error has been perpetuated across the on-line genealogy community.

Frances married John Farrow, born 1608 Hingham, in about 1632, and they emigrated to Hingham, Massachusetts, in 1635.



http://www.rootschat.com/forum/index.php?topic=563134.0 "I've searched the Parish Registers for Hingham, from 1600 to 1635, and didn't find one Carpenter family.

Also, I fear the "Farrow" line might not be right either.

The only references to Farrow that I found (though the pages are difficult to read) were these:-

"John ye base son of Katherin Farrow was baptised ye ...." then I can't make it out, but it's between August and September ? of 1602 https://familysearch.org/pal:/MM9.3.1/TH-266-11022-83605-90?cc=1416... (it's near the bottom of the first page - you can use the Zoom button to increase size)

Next mention is in 1633 "Mary, daughter of John Farrow was baptised 22nd day of September" https://familysearch.org/pal:/MM9.3.1/TH-266-11022-82851-78?cc=1416...

Then a burial for Katherin Farrow - 19 Feb 1639 https://familysearch.org/pal:/MM9.3.1/TH-266-11022-82895-66?cc=1416... "

John and Frances had five children: Mary Stowell Beal, John, Remember Ward, Hannah Folsom, Nathan. According to Daniel Cushing, in 1635 "John Farrow and his wife and child came from Old Hingham, and settled in New Hingham." Both Savage and Pope misread John Farrow's will, Savage seeing "granddaughter Mary, wife of his grandson John Garnett" [Savage 2:146], and Pope reading "grandchild John Garrett" [Pope 161]. John Farrow's bequest was to "Mary Garnett (the wife of John Garnett) my grandchild," making it clear that Mary and not John was Farrow's grandchild. She was Mary Stowell, daughter of Samuel and Mary (Farrow) Stowell, who married at Hingham on 25 February 1682/3 John Garnett, and gave John Farrow two great-grandchildren before he died.
